Debenhams Group continues to evolve at pace, and attracting exceptional talent remains one of the biggest drivers of our success. Due to an internal move within our Talent Acquisition team, we're looking for an experienced Talent Acquisition Partner to join us in our Manchester HQ.

Reporting directly to the Head of Talent, this isn't an entry-level recruitment role. We're looking for someone who can hit the ground running from day one, partnering with leaders across the business to deliver exceptional hiring outcomes in a fast-paced, commercial environment.

The ideal person will bring a strong blend of agency and in-house recruitment experience. You’ll be confident managing multiple vacancies, building trusted stakeholder relationships and proactively sourcing talent for specialist and entry to senior-level roles. You’ll thrive in a business that’s constantly evolving and enjoy working at pace while maintaining an exceptional candidate experience.

You’ll become part of a collaborative Talent Acquisition and wider group People team that supports multiple brands across Debenhams Group, influencing hiring decisions and helping shape the future of our business. Personality and culture fit is essential in this role.

This role is based in our Manchester Head Office – 5 days a week on-site.

WHAT YOU'LL BE DOING

As a Talent Acquisition Partner, you’ll own the end-to-end recruitment lifecycle across your business areas, acting as a trusted partner to hiring managers and delivering an outstanding recruitment experience.

Business Partnering & Recruitment
  • Build strong relationships with hiring managers, providing market insight and recruitment expertise.
  • Own the end-to-end recruitment process from briefing through to offer and onboarding.
  • Manage multiple vacancies simultaneously across a variety of business functions.
  • Conduct interviews and support hiring managers to make informed, evidence-based decisions.
  • Deliver recruitment solutions that balance speed, quality and candidate experience.
Talent Attraction
  • Develop creative sourcing strategies using Linked In Recruiter, networking, advertising and direct search.
  • Write engaging job adverts that attract high-quality talent.
  • Build and nurture talent pipelines for future hiring needs.
  • Champion the Debenhams Group employer brand throughout every candidate interaction.
Stakeholder Management
  • Influence and challenge where appropriate to ensure the best hiring decisions are made.
  • Keep stakeholders informed through clear communication and proactive updates.
  • Coordinate interviews, manage offers and negotiate successfully to secure top talent.
  • Work closely with Brand and Group HR peers, the wider people team (reward & L&D) and business leaders to ensure a seamless recruitment experience.
Continuous Improvement
  • Maintain accurate recruitment data through our ATS.
  • Analyse recruitment metrics and identify opportunities to improve performance.
  • Partner with selected recruitment agencies where required.
  • Support wider Talent Acquisition projects and initiatives across the Group.
